About

Carlo Cota is a scholar working on Dermatology, Oncology and Epidemiology. According to data from OpenAlex, Carlo Cota has authored 115 papers receiving a total of 2.1k indexed citations (citations by other indexed papers that have themselves been cited), including 60 papers in Dermatology, 42 papers in Oncology and 40 papers in Epidemiology. Recurrent topics in Carlo Cota's work include Cutaneous lymphoproliferative disorders research (31 papers), Cutaneous Melanoma Detection and Management (23 papers) and Cancer and Skin Lesions (16 papers). Carlo Cota is often cited by papers focused on Cutaneous lymphoproliferative disorders research (31 papers), Cutaneous Melanoma Detection and Management (23 papers) and Cancer and Skin Lesions (16 papers). Carlo Cota collaborates with scholars based in Italy, Austria and United States. Carlo Cota's co-authors include Lorenzo Cerroni, Marco Ardigò, Mauro Picardo, Daniela Kovacs, Enzo Berardesca, Barbara Bellei, Salvador González, Viviana Lora, A. Amantea and Elvira Moscarella and has published in prestigious journals such as SHILAP Revista de lepidopterología, PLoS ONE and Scientific Reports.
